How To Transfer Pictures From Flash Drive To Computer With Windows 10

On Windows x, you can quickly transfer virtually any file format and folders from a USB flash drive (thumb drive) to your computer, and you can consign files to removable storage devices to share them with other people or create a copy for backup purposes.

In this Windows 10 guide, nosotros walk you through the piece of cake steps to transfer files to and from a USB flash bulldoze to your calculator.

How to import files from USB flash drive to Windows 10

To copy files from a USB flash bulldoze to your estimator running Windows 10, utilise these steps:

  1. Open File Explorer.
  2. Click on This PC from the left pane.
  3. Connect the removable drive to your PC's USB port.

    Quick tip: If you get a toast notification, click it and select the Open up folder to view files option.

  4. Under the "Devices and drives" section, double-click the USB wink drive to come across its data.

  5. Select the files and folders.
  6. Click the Copy to button from the "Home" tab.
  7. Click the Choose location option.

  8. Select the binder to import files from a flash drive to your PC.
  9. Click the Copy button.

Once you complete these steps, the files will copy from the removable drive to the computer.

When importing and exporting files, information technology's usually safer to perform a "copy" instead of a "move" activeness to preclude losing the files if there's a problem during the transfer. Notwithstanding, once you verified that the files had been copied successfully, you lot tin can select and delete all the contents from the USB flash bulldoze.

Importing pictures to Photos app

If you have a flash bulldoze with a bunch of pictures, y'all can apace re-create them to your computer using the import option available in the Photos app.

To import pictures using the Photos app, utilize these steps:

  1. Open Photos.
  2. Connect the removable drive to your PC'due south USB port.
  3. Click the Import push from the top-right.
  4. Select the From a USB device option.

  5. (Optional) Click the Unselect all option to select only the images that you want to import.

    Quick tip: You can also click the Import settings button to change the import destination folder, grouping, and to make up one's mind whether items in the flash bulldoze should be deleted after they're moved to the device.

  6. Click the Import selected button.

After y'all complete the steps, the pictures in the removable media will be imported to the Pictures folders inside the OneDrive folder.

How to consign files to USB wink drive from Windows 10

To consign files from your computer to a USB flash drive, use these steps:

  1. Open up File Explorer.
  2. Click on This PC from the left pane.
  3. Connect the removable drive to your PC's USB port.
  4. Under the "Devices and drives" section, open up the drive with the files that you want to copy.
  5. Select the files and folders.

    Quick tip: Yous can utilize the Ctrl + A keyboard shortcut to select all the files. Or press and concord the Ctrl key and click with the mouse the files that y'all want to select.

  6. Click the Copy to push button from the "Home" tab.
  7. Click the Choose location option.

  8. Select the folder to export files from your PC to a flash bulldoze.
  9. Click the Copy push.

Once you lot complete the steps, the files that you selected from your reckoner will transfer to a USB thumb drive. (If yous no longer demand the transferred files, you tin always delete them from your computer.)
